| Chapter | Topic | PPT Emphasis | |---------|-------|---------------| | 1 | Semiconductor Basics | Atomic models, doping, n/p type animation | | 2 | Diode Applications | Half/full wave, clamper/clipper, power supply | | 3 | Special-Purpose Diodes | Zener regulator, varactor, LED, photodiode | | 4 | Bipolar Junction Transistors (BJT) | npn/pnp, biasing, Q-point stability | | 5 | BJT Amplifiers | CE, CC, CB configurations, gain calculations | | 6 | FETs (JFET & MOSFET) | Depletion/enhancement, transfer characteristics | | 7 | FET Amplifiers | CS, CD, CG; small-signal model | | 8 | Power Amplifiers | Class A, B, AB, C; efficiency computation | | 9 | Operational Amplifiers | Ideal vs real, inverting/non-inverting, comparators | | 10 | Op-Amp Applications | Summing, integrator, differentiator, active filters | | 11 | Thyristors & Other Devices | SCR, triac, diac, UJT, opto-isolators | | 12 | Frequency Effects | Miller’s theorem, decibels, Bode plots | | 13 | Basic Op-Amp Circuits (advanced) | Instrumentation amp, oscillator, timer 555 |
Yes – Floyd published both Conventional Current and Electron Flow versions. The 9th edition PPT sets are specific to each version. Make sure your PPT title says "Electron Flow" or "Conventional Current" accordingly. The difference is mainly in arrow directions and current notation.
